site stats

Optimized bubble sort

WebApr 15, 2024 · Bubble Sort. Bubble sort is a simple sorting algorithm that works by repeatedly swapping adjacent elements if they are in the wrong order. The algorithm takes … WebAug 5, 2024 · Optimized bubble sort is basically a smarter version of bubble sort algorithm. Hence the algorithm is same with a mechanism to determine whether the list/array DS is …

Bubble Sort in C++ - GeeksforGeeks

WebAug 5, 2024 · Optimized bubble sort is basically a smarter version of bubble sort algorithm. Hence the algorithm is same with a mechanism to determine whether the list/array DS is sorted or not after every iteration This ensures that the … WebApr 19, 2024 · Now, we will be looking at an optimized approach to writing a Bubble sort algorithm with best-case time complexity. Optimized Implementation of Bubble Sort in C. As we have observed in the above example codes, even if the array is sorted after some passes, it continues to check (n-1) times which is not an optimized way of executing an algorithm. state farm dawn cooper elizabeth city https://perituscoffee.com

Optimized Bubble Sort - YouTube

WebAug 25, 2010 · Optimized version of bubble sort. Bubble sort is a slow comparison based sorting algorithm. Can you suggest one way to optimize it. Optimized bubble sort … WebMar 29, 2024 · To make your optimized bubble sort more efficient you can introduce a new variable called j. def optimizedBubbleSort(a): update=True n=len(a) j = 0 WebApr 2, 2024 · Bubble Sort is one of the simplest sorting algorithms. Two loops are implemented in the algorithm. Number of comparisons: (n-1) + (n-2) + (n-3) +.....+ 1 = n (n-1)/2 nearly equals to n 2 Complexity: O (n 2) Also, we can analyze the complexity by simply observing the number of loops. There are 2 loops so the complexity is n*n = n 2 state farm david ward

Bubble Sort in C - GeeksforGeeks

Category:How can this be done? I am having trouble. The review code:

Tags:Optimized bubble sort

Optimized bubble sort

Bubble sort - Wikipedia

WebAug 1, 2024 · Your algorithm is nearly "selection sort" (see the wikipedia entry on sorting algorithms).. You could make it more efficient by doing the true selection sort: during the j-loop, you do not swap every time you find a value smaller than the i-value, but rather you just use the loop to find the minimal value to the right of the i-value and only after the j-loop is … WebMar 19, 2024 · Bubble Sort is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. This algorithm is not suitable for large data sets as its average and worst-case time complexity is quite high.

Optimized bubble sort

Did you know?

WebApr 28, 2024 · Bubble sort is a simple sorting algorithm that works on the repeatedly swapping of adjacent elements until they are not in the sorted order. It is called bubble sort because the movement of array elements is similar to the movement of air bubbles in the water as these bubbles rise to the surface. WebMar 19, 2024 · Bubble Sort Algorithm is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. This algorithm …

WebJul 8, 2024 · Optimized Bubble Sort Algorithm. by solutions2coding - 8:14 PM In previous article of Bubble Sort, we saw modified code. In this we will optimize that code so that we can get time complexity of O (N). Optimized Code: We need to check if we get any pass in which there is no swapping done, then we break the loop. WebBubble sort has 3 value assignments per swap : you have to build a temporary variable first to save the value you want to push forward (no.1), than you have to write the other swap …

WebSep 25, 2024 · Optimized Bubble Sort Algorithm The bubble sort algorithm can be optimized by stopping the algorithm if there is no swap executed in the inner loop in a particular pass. WebJul 10, 2024 · Bubble Sort is the simple s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. Here in our main function we first define a variable named ...

WebApr 13, 2024 · للتواصل عبر الواتساب : 01552918855إن شاء الله الفيديو الجاي هنعمل analysis ل ال bubble sort and optimized bubble sort عشان نشوف الفرق ...

WebOutput 1: This scenario will explain to you the need for having an optimized Bubble Sort Algo, that can terminate the program if the list gets sorted in between rather than … state farm dayton tnWebNow, let's discuss the optimized bubble sort algorithm. Optimized Bubble sort Algorithm. In the bubble sort algorithm, comparisons are made even when the array is already sorted. Because of that, the execution time increases. To solve it, we can use an extra variable swapped. It is set to true if swapping requires; otherwise, it is set to false. state farm dayton washingtonWebBubble Sort Working of Bubble Sort. Suppose we are trying to sort the elements in ascending order. Starting from the first index,... Bubble Sort Algorithm. Bubble Sort Code in Python, Java and C/C++. Optimized … state farm deann mathisonWebA bubble sort algorithm works in a similar manner. Consider each lap as one iteration. It swaps all the places not in order in a single iteration and moves to the next iteration. Here, we will learn the working of the bubble sort algorithm, and an optimized approach for the same. Bubble sort. Bubble sort is the simplest sorting algorithm. state farm del thatcher sandusky ohWebJun 14, 2024 · JAVA Optimized Bubble Sort Solution . raushan606. 39. Jun 14, 2024. After an iteration, if there is no swapping, the value of swapped will be false. This means … state farm denmark sc phone numberWebIt is the simple sorting algorithm that works on the principle of repeated swapping of consecutive elements if they are placed at wrong place. You have used the swapping … state farm dayton ohioWebOptimized Bubble Sort. In the above example, we can clearly see that the comparisons will be done every time, even if the list is already sorted. This leads to too many extra iterations which are completely unnecessary. These additional iterations increase the … state farm delaware oh